Tata Motors cash flow should strengthen over the next 12-18 months on improving operating conditions in India and at its 100 per cent subsidiary, Jaguar Land Rover Automotive PLC (JLR), S&P Global Ratings said in a statement.
Subscribe To Our Free Newsletter |